Kinds Of Ovens Available
When looking for an oven in the UK, buyers will encounter numerous types, each tailored to different cooking requirements and kitchen designs. Below is a breakdown of the most typical types:
1. Traditional Ovens
These ovens operate using traditional heating components. They are straightforward, typically seen in many households, and are normally readily available in both gas and electric designs.
2. Fan Ovens (Convection Ovens)
Fan ovens flow hot air around the food, supplying even heat circulation. This leads to quicker cooking times and is especially advantageous for baking.
3. Multifunction Ovens
Multifunction ovens provide a mix of cooking methods, including barbecuing, baking, and steaming. They use versatility and are ideal for cooks who want more choices.
4. Steam Ovens
Suitable for health-conscious cooks, steam ovens preserve nutrients and tastes in food through making use of steam. They are typically found in modern-day kitchens looking for to optimize healthy cooking options.
5. Variety Cookers
Range cookers combine multiple cooking methods in one appliance. Usually bigger, these designs include several burners on the top and an oven or multiple ovens listed below, dealing with big families or passionate cooks.
6. Wall Ovens
Wall ovens are built in electric oven and hob into the wall of a kitchen and are designed to save area while providing ergonomic access to cooking. They are typically eye-level, making it simpler to monitor food while cooking.
7. Double Ovens
Double ovens consist of 2 separate oven compartments, allowing for simultaneous cooking at different temperature levels. This feature is especially useful for hosting events or during festive seasons.
Factors to Consider Before Buying an Oven
When preparing to buy an oven and hob deals in the UK, a number of essential factors need to influence the decision-making procedure:
Size and Space: Evaluate the offered space in the kitchen. Procedure the location where the oven will be set up to make sure a perfect fit.
Type of Fuel: Determine whether you choose gas or electric. Gas ovens offer instant heat and control, while electric ovens offer consistent heating and are usually much easier to clean up.
Energy Efficiency: Look for ovens with high energy scores. Energy-efficient designs not only help in reducing bills but are also better for the environment.
Budget plan: Set a budget plan before shopping. Ovens come in numerous price ranges, and comprehending what features are necessary versus high-end alternatives can make sure a more acceptable purchase.
Brand Reputation: Research brand names and read reviews. Developed brand names typically offer service warranties and have a credibility for quality service.
Features: Consider the additional features available such as self-cleaning options, wise technology, programmable settings, and safety functions if cooking around kids.

Frequently Asked Questions About Buying Ovens in the UK
1. What is the basic size of ovens in the UK?
- The basic size for integrated ovens is typically 60cm wide, but there are variations available. Range cookers can be wider, typically going beyond 90cm.
2. Are gas ovens better than electric ovens?
- It depends upon individual preference. Gas ovens provide fast temperature control, while electric ovens offer even heat. Each type has its own advantages.
3. How can I ensure energy efficiency when using an oven?
- Use the oven for complete loads, preheat when essential, and prevent opening the door too typically to look at food.
4. Should I consider an oven with smart innovation?
- If you take pleasure in cooking and are comfy with technology, smart ovens can provide convenience through remote gain access to and programmable settings.
5. What should I do if my oven has a fault?
- Refer to the guarantee supplied at purchase. Many brand names offer consumer service support for repair work or upkeep.
